Understanding Registered Agent Offerings

A registered agent acts as a designated representative for a business entity, guaranteeing that the business is adhering with state laws and regulations. This role is vital for keeping good standing and streamlining communication between the company and the state. If you run an LLC or a business, having a trustworthy registered agent company allows you to focus on running your business while they manage important notifications and legal documents.

Registered agent support cover a variety of responsibilities, such as receiving service of process, managing legal filings, and ensuring prompt compliance with annual report requirements. By engaging a professional registered agent, organizations benefit from smooth communication, on-time updates, and enhanced privacy, as the registered agent's address is used for public records instead of the business owner's personal address. This is particularly helpful for businesses looking to maintain a formal image and protect their privacy.

Pricing and Fees of Registered Agent Services

When considering registered agent services, one of the primary factors for business owners to examine is the price. Registered agent fees typically vary based on the service provider, with basic services usually ranging from $50 to $300 per twelve months. Advanced packages, which may include supplementary features such as compliance reminders, handling of documents, and alerts, could require more. It's crucial to contrast these fees against the offered features to ensure you're choosing an option that provides the best benefit for your requirements.

Aside from the yearly costs, businesses should also be cognizant of potential extra costs connected to registered agent services. For example, there may be fees for specific activities such as handling service of process or submitting yearly compliance forms. Some providers offer level-based pricing, which allows businesses to choose packages based on their demands, but it's vital to comprehend what is included in each package to avoid unexpected costs later.

How to Modify One's Registered Agent

Changing the registered agent is an easy process, but it is important to comply with the designated steps specified by one's state’s regulations. Start by examining your state's registered agent requirements to grasp the necessary forms and any possible fees associated with the change. Most states demand a designated change registered agent form to be filled out, which indicates the information of your current registered agent's information and the new agent's data.

As soon as you have finalized the necessary form, you will need to turn in it to the appropriate state agency, typically the Secretary of State's department. According to your state, you may also have the ability to submit the form through the internet or through mail. Ensure that you look for any further requirements, such as get consent from the new registered agent, which may need to be added with your submission.

Once you have turned in the change request, keep an alert for confirmation from the state. You should receive a registered agent certificate once the change has been processed. It is a good practice to refresh your business records and inform any relevant parties about your new registered agent, making certain that all legal documents are forwarded to the appropriate address in the time ahead.
